Curt Sprenger

If you have a buffer...Sand the covers with WET sand paper, first 600 grit, then 800, 1000, 1500...then use your buffer at 1400 RPM and very fine polish and you'll have covers that look as good as new.

Thanks for the responses on the peeling Headlights!I did call Parliament Coach
-they sell them for $360.00 each. So I tried the polish and sanding method and
they look good as new. Thanks,Mark
